Output 5e3ca32ede2782494e0b63881c7803e27e4257f11f2201b4510cb3b9e3c0e32f:7

value
18745888
script pubkey
OP_0 OP_PUSHBYTES_20 ca690bf2a116ba7a339d943f5d310f5245bd7f85
address
ltc1qef5shu4pz6a85vuajsl46vg02fzm6lu9dnjgw0
transaction
5e3ca32ede2782494e0b63881c7803e27e4257f11f2201b4510cb3b9e3c0e32f
spent
true